一维相控阵引信制导信息选取对起爆角误差的影响分析

摘    要:传统侧视引信拦截弹道导弹时,存在炸点可能滞后的问题,虽然采用波束前倾的方法可以解决这一问题,但增加了引信的设计难度。利用一维相控阵引信的波束控制技术,自适应地改变波束倾角并结合起爆角算法实现最佳起爆控制。推导了两种起爆控制算法,对其做了仿真,分析了其优缺点。

Effect of Guidance Information Extraction in One-dimension Phased Array Fuze on Burst Angle Error

Abstract:The initiating point may be lagged when traditional angle-fixed fuze heads off TBM. Although it can be solved if the fuze beam is pitched, the fuze design difficulty will increase. Combined with a burst angle algorithm, this paper uses a beam control technology of the one-dimension phase array fuze to change the fuze beam adaptively and achieve the optimal initiating control. Two initiating control algorithms were deduced and their merits and defects were described also.
